🕖 What Is the Sydney Session Forex Time in Malaysia Today (2025)?

The Sydney session officially opens the Forex week and represents Australia’s core market activity. While it may appear calm compared to others, it plays a vital role in price discovery and liquidity flow—especially for AUD and NZD pairs.

🇦🇺 Sydney Forex Trading Hours:

  • Opening: 5:00 PM EST (Sunday)

  • Closing: 2:00 AM EST (Monday)

🇲🇾 Malaysia is GMT+8, so the Sydney session in Malaysian time (MYT) for 2025 is:

📌 Sydney Session in Malaysia Time Today:🕕 Opens at 5:00 AM MYT🕙 Closes at 2:00 PM MYT

That means Malaysian traders can access the Sydney session conveniently in the early morning, making it ideal for early birds and swing traders.

🌍 Why the Sydney Session Is Crucial in the Global Forex Market

Despite being the smallest of the major sessions, the Sydney session plays a vital structural role in Forex. Its value lies not in high volatility, but in establishing early price boundaries and setting the stage for upcoming market reactions.

🔹 The Session That Opens the Week

The Sydney session kicks off each new Forex week. As such, it absorbs market sentiment from the weekend, digests global political news, and sets the opening gaps.

🔹 First Liquidity Window

After the 48-hour weekend shutdown, the Sydney session provides the first window for liquidity, volume, and institutional positioning—especially important after volatile news events.

🔹 Risk Sentiment Gauge

AUD and NZD are risk-sensitive currencies. When they react during Sydney hours, it often reflects global appetite for risk, which impacts commodities, indices, and broader Forex movements.

💴 Best Currency Pairs to Trade in the Sydney Session from Malaysia

Not all pairs move equally during the Sydney session. You need to focus on those tied closely to the Asia-Pacific region, especially AUD and NZD crosses.

🟢 AUD/USD

This is the flagship pair of the Sydney session. Liquidity is high, spreads are tight, and movements are aligned with Australian economic data.

🟡 NZD/USD

Closely tied to AUD but with slightly lower liquidity. Great for traders seeking range-bound strategies or technical breakouts.

🔵 AUD/JPY

Volatile and reactive to risk sentiment. It often shows early trend direction ahead of Tokyo.

🔴 NZD/JPY

Best for technical traders during Sydney hours. Also reflects early Asian market tone.

🟠 AUD/NZD

For traders focused on regional economic divergence. Moves slowly but technically—ideal for structured trades.

🧠 Understanding Market Behavior During the Sydney Session

The Sydney session doesn’t explode with volatility like London or New York. But it has predictable rhythms that can be mastered.

📈 Low Volatility, High Structure

Because trading volumes are lower, price moves are generally slower but more stable. It allows for cleaner technical setups, especially on smaller timeframes.

🧊 Consolidation Patterns

Often, the market consolidates in tight ranges ahead of the Tokyo open. These ranges become breakout zones later in the day.

📊 Influenced by Australian Data Releases

Key data like the RBA Cash Rate, Employment Change, and CPI often drop in this session and can cause significant AUD volatility.

🛠️ Top Trading Strategies for Sydney Forex Session in Malaysia (2025)

To master the Sydney session, you need tailored strategies that suit its unique environment.

⚡ 1. Range-Bound Scalping

  • Use Bollinger Bands or Pivot Points to identify high-probability ranges

  • Execute quick scalps (5–10 pips) when price bounces off edges

  • Pairs: AUD/USD, NZD/USD

🔔 2. News Catalyst Plays

  • Monitor the Australian or New Zealand economic calendar

  • Trade initial spikes using volatility breakout methods

  • Always use tight stop-losses to manage reversals

🎯 3. Breakout Into Tokyo

  • As Tokyo opens at 7:00 AM MYT, many Sydney pairs break out of range

  • Watch for consolidation from 5:00–6:30 AM MYT

  • Execute breakout trades on AUD/JPY and NZD/JPY

🔄 4. Reversion to Mean

  • During illiquid conditions, price tends to return to VWAP or EMA zones

  • Use 15M charts with RSI divergence to catch mini-reversals

  • Best for AUD/NZD and AUD/USD

🔍 What Moves the Market in the Sydney Session?

Despite the quiet nature of this session, specific triggers can cause rapid movement:

📅 1. Economic Reports

  • Australian and New Zealand data usually released between 5:00 AM – 8:00 AM MYT

  • Keep an eye on RBA statements, Trade Balance, and GDP

🌏 2. Weekend News Shocks (on Mondays)

  • Geopolitical or macroeconomic events over the weekend often gap the market at the Sydney open

📉 3. Commodity Price Movements

  • AUD and NZD are commodity currencies. Movements in gold, iron ore, or dairy prices (for NZD) influence Forex action

🚫 Common Mistakes During the Sydney Session

Knowing what not to do is just as powerful as knowing what to do.

❌ Over-leveraging in Low Volume

Don’t mistake slow movement for safety. Price can spike rapidly on thin liquidity.

❌ Trading Non-Relevant Pairs

Avoid EUR/USD, GBP/USD, or USD/CAD—these have low activity in Sydney hours and poor spreads.

❌ Ignoring Weekend Gaps (Especially Mondays)

Be prepared for gaps and use limit orders or wide stop-losses if holding trades into the weekend.
